Tommy-Gottfried divisions. - tommy1729 - 10/09/2015 If we divide exp by 1 + x we get another Taylor that starts with 1. Exp(x)/(1+x) = 1 + a x^2 + ... We could repeat by dividing by (1 + a x^2). This results in Gottfried's pxp(x) and " dream of a sequence ". Notice it gives a product expansion that suggests zero's for exp. " fake zero's " sort a speak. Im considering analogues. Start with exp(x) / (1 + x + x^2/2) maybe ? I think I recall Some impossibility or critisism about such variants. But I forgot what that was. Regards Tommy1729 |
